Technology Investments to Help Montana Businesses Scale

Scaling a business in Montana requires strategic technology investments that improve efficiency, support growth, and maintain compliance with state regulations. As of 2026, focusing on scalable and integrated solutions is key to operational success.

Key Technology Areas for Scaling

  • Cloud-Based Software: Utilize cloud platforms for accounting, customer relationship management (CRM), and project management. These solutions offer flexibility, remote access, and scalability without heavy upfront infrastructure costs.
  • Automation Tools: Implement automation in payroll, invoicing, and marketing to reduce manual work and improve accuracy. Automation supports faster processing and consistent compliance with Montana payroll and tax regulations.
  • Data Analytics: Invest in analytics tools to track sales trends, customer behavior, and operational performance. Data-driven insights help optimize inventory, staffing, and marketing strategies aligned with Montana’s market demands.
  • Cybersecurity Solutions: Protect sensitive business and customer data with firewalls, encryption, and secure access controls. Compliance with Montana’s data privacy requirements is critical as businesses grow and handle more information.
  • Communication Platforms: Adopt unified communication tools like video conferencing and team collaboration software to support remote work and efficient internal communication as your workforce expands.

Operational Considerations

  • Integration: Choose technologies that integrate smoothly with existing systems to streamline bookkeeping, reporting, and compliance tasks.
  • Training: Provide employee training on new technologies to maximize adoption and productivity.
  • Scalability: Select platforms that can grow with your business, avoiding frequent costly migrations or upgrades.
  • Compliance: Ensure technology supports meeting Montana-specific business registration, tax reporting, and payroll requirements.
